How to Improve Customer Retention on Your WordPress Site

improve customer retention

Every business nowadays needs a good website. Without a good website, your company has no hopes of ever reaching success. That’s why many businesses opt for a WordPress website these days. WordPress is a market leader as both a CMS (Content Management System) and as a website hosting platform. As a matter of fact, WordPress is the host of the third of the websites worldwide. However, as beneficial and efficient WordPress is, it cannot do everything on its own. In other words, you can’t expect from a WordPress website to generate leads and improve customer retention.

That is up to you and the way you tweak your website, to begin with. Today, it has become increasingly difficult to retain customers. Modern consumers have specific needs and demands, as well as expectations, and they won’t hesitate to abandon your business if you’re unable to meet their needs. That’s why many businesses are striving towards delivering exceptional customer experience in order to guarantee their satisfaction. That being said, here are a few ways to improve customer retention on your WordPress site.

Use plug-ins properly

improve customer retention
WordPress plugins

One of the things that make WordPress websites awesome is the variety of plug-ins made available to users. Plug-ins allow you to customize your website and improve its performance in order to give your customers the best experience possible. However, if you go overboard with plug-ins, it will only be counterproductive. The main reason is that many third-party plug-ins are not optimized well and some even pose a security threat.

After all, WordPress is an open source software, which means pretty much everyone can create an extension for WordPress websites. Too many plug-ins and your website will become bloated with unnecessary code, which will make it slow and sluggish, as well as make it crash often. Still, that doesn’t mean you shouldn’t use plug-ins at all. Instead, use plug-ins properly by choosing the ones you really need in order to boost customer satisfaction and thus retention, as well as use plug-ins that were created by reliable sources.

Organize your content

improve customer retention

One of the things that really matter to your customers is the content on your website. Retaining customers oftentimes comes down to ensuring their engagement on your website. That’s why it’s very important to properly organize your website’s content. Fortunately, WordPress allows you to do things your way. That means you can create categories and organize your content the way you think is best. However, you must ensure that the content you’ve created is top quality and highly relevant to your customers, too.

In addition, you must ensure that customers can easily navigate your website and find what they need without too much fuss. What’s more, pay attention to the design itself. You must ensure that content is aesthetically pleasing to your customers aside from it being readable and entertaining. That way, you’ll make certain that your customers are engaged and satisfied on your website, as well as that they’ll most likely come back again.

Focus on SEO

improve customer retention
Search Engine Optimization

Search engine optimization (SEO) is a great asset to all websites. Many people believe SEO primarily focuses on visibility. Although that may be true to a degree, SEO can also help with customer retention, of course, if you use it properly. SEO activities focus on your website. For instance, optimizing content on your pages can boost its visibility and also help drive more traffic back to your website. However, there’s one crucial factor regarding SEO that’s vital for customer retention and that is customer satisfaction.

As a matter of fact, customer satisfaction, as well as any other factors on your website that influence customer satisfaction, are ranking signals. WordPress websites have many built-in features to help with optimization. Still, if you don’t know how to optimize your website properly, you might consider consulting with a digital marketing company that can help you decide how to proceed. The most important factors you must focus on in order to ensure customer satisfaction are website speed, mobile friendliness, website security, and content optimization.

Implement a loyalty program

improve customer retention
Customer loyalty

Retaining customers is about giving them a good reason to come back. That’s easier said than done in most cases. However, it’s not that hard to get customer attention the right way if you use a bit of creativity. Implementing a loyalty program to your WordPress website is one of the best ways to retain customers. You can create a loyalty program based on custom code, or you can opt for a plug-in that suits your needs.

A loyalty program, as its name suggests, rewards customers for their loyalty. Everyone loves being rewarded and you can take advantage of that. Offer incentive rewards to your customers in order to boost their engagement and encourage repeat business. The key is to make the loyalty program appealing and valuable to customers. That way, you’ll make certain that your customers are more likely to participate.

Improve customer experience

Improved Customer Retention
Customer Experience

All of the above-mentioned factors contribute to the overall customer experience, but you can always do more to make that experience exceptional. The better the experience you provide to customers, the greater the likelihood of retaining them. Nowadays, consumers aren’t simply looking for good quality products or services. That’s important too, but what’s more important is customer service and support.

For instance, implement a live chat feature on your website so that customers can contact you at any time if they have any questions or misunderstandings. The way you treat your customers and the way you make their experience memorable is crucial for their satisfaction and retention. Therefore, build a relationship with your customers and listen to what they have to say. Also, don’t hesitate to include personalization to make your customers feel special. Every extra effort you make to ensure that your customers are happy will pay off in the long run.


Having a WordPress website means you have a reliable hosting platform and a CMS that can easily suit your every need. However, a WordPress website is still a website and you must make an effort to optimize it and ensure it is performing well. Customer retention is not based on your website alone, but on your efforts to make customers come back as well.



Get tips, product updates, and discounts straight to your inbox.


This field is for validation purposes and should be left unchanged.

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.